  • Abstract
    The photovoltaic (PV) stand-alone system requires a battery charger for energy storage. This paper presents the modelling and control design of the PV charger system using Buck-Boost converter. The voltage command is determined by both the PV module maximum power point tracking (MPPT) control loop and the battery charging loop. Here the controller is designed so as to balance the power flow from PV module to the battery and the load such that the PV power is utilized effectively and the battery charged with three charging stages. This paper discusses the design and simulation of buck-boost converter with battery charge controller and MPPT controller using MATLAB.
